Commentary: Eight water conservation tips and tricks
On average, each Californian uses about 85 gallons of water every day, but it depends on the season. In winter months, it’s as low as 60 gallons per day and in summer months, it’s as high as 110 gallons per day. That’s between 12 and 22 of those 5‑gallon water cooler jugs, every day for every person. About a quarter of that water literally gets flushed down the toilet. More than half comes from faucets, showers and appliances.
